== Dutch == === Etymology === Attested as HAASWIJK in 1844. Compound of haas (“hare, Lepus europaeus”) and wijk (“village, settlement”). Originally the name of a farm, which was named in turn after a former mansion. === Pronunciation === Hyphenation: Haas‧wijk === Proper noun === Haaswijk n a neighbourhood of Oegstgeest, South Holland, Netherlands === References === van Berkel, Gerard; Samplonius, Kees (2018), “Haaswijk”, in Nederlandse plaatsnamen verklaard‎[1] (in Dutch), Mijnbestseller.nl, →ISBN
